Tobias Schlitt's Blog:
Radar charts, MS SQL support, dialog system and greetings from spiderman!
May 08, 2007 @ 08:47:00

As mentioned in his latest blog entry today, >Tobias Schlitt and company have put out the latest version of the eZ Components library - version 2007.1 beta 1.

This release (which will go stable in a few weeks) includes lots of new features and many bug fixes.

Feature updates included in this release include updates to the Graph component to add radar charts and PDO data sets, support for MS SQL server in the Database component and named parameter and dynamic location support for the Template component.

There were also two new components added - Authentication and Workflow. You can either grab the package from the website as a download or you can use the pear upgrade functionality to grab the latest version and automatically install it.
